Ajanta Ellora Caves: Designated as a World Heritage Site

Ajanta Caves situated near the city of Aurangabad in Maharashtra, India containing paintings and sculpture considered to be masterpieces of both universal pictorial art and Buddhist religious art. The Ajanta Caves have been a UNESCO World Heritage Site since 1983.
The famous Ajanta and Ellora are cave shrines cut out of rock, by hand, and rank [...]